On September 29, China officially operated the CHIEF1300 centrifuge with the largest capacity in the world .
The device is capable of generating centrifugal force 300 times greater than Earth's gravity for loads up to 20 tons.
CHIEF1300 is one of the core parts of the Centrifugal Supergravity and Interdisciplinary Experiment Complex (CHIEF), a facility under construction in Hangzhou city, Zhejiang province, eastern China.
With its outstanding advantages, CHIEF1300 will serve cutting-edge scientific research in many fields, including deep-sea and underground resource exploitation, disaster response and prevention, underground waste treatment and synthesis of new materials.
A centrifuge is a device used to separate components in a mixture based on differences in density.
By spinning the sample at high speed, the centrifuge creates a large centrifugal force that acts on the components in the sample. This force causes the heavier components to move away from the axis of rotation and settle to the bottom, while the lighter components remain on top or closer to the axis of rotation.
